What companies run services between Budapest, Hungary and Lublin, Poland?

FlixBus operates a bus from Budapest, Népliget Autóbusz-Pályaudvar to Lublin, Bus Station Lublin 5 times a week. Tickets cost zł 150–350 and the journey takes 9h 50m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Budapest-Nyugati to Lublin Glowny via Wloszczowa Polnoc in around 12h 57m.
